dedication We, the Class of 1955, dedicate our annual to a man we are proud to call our friend. He has served our country well in time of war. Later he entered the field of educating young Americans. He has helped us much with his advice in home room and out on the sports field. He is a person to be admired and, therefore, we are proud to dedicate our Seneca Saga to Mr. Robert Smith.

foreword In preparing Volume 31 of the Seneca Saga, the members of the Class of 1955 have tried to capture, for our own recollection and for whoever else might be interested, some of the experiences, ideas, friendships, and good times we have shared during the past four years. Through our organizations, games, discussions, and classes, many of which are shown on the following pages, we have developed individual tastes and traits. Lasting friendships have been formed. We have learned to work together. Leaders have been discovered and acclaimed. Athletics have taught us good sportsmanship, and in our classes we finally began to realize that we didn’t know ALL the answers! But behind everything we have learned and done were the never-ending efforts of our wonderful teachers, coaches, and advisers. Besides working patiently with us in the class room, they have offered understanding aid and suggestions outside the class room which have been greatly appreciated. We thank them from the bottom of our hearts! Special Acknowledgments This Annual, which will be to many a cherished token of GHS, could never have been published without the unceasing work of its chief adviser, Miss Katharine White. She has contributed generously her time and energy and we wish to express our sincere gratitude to her. We also wish to thank our other advisers, Mr. Epley and Dr. Cuony, who aided us in many ways. The interest of our photographers, the Varden Studios of Rochester, and the fine work of the Almarco Printing Company have been gratefully received. 5 The Editor.
